2. Exploring the ecological differences between temporary and perennial rivers and their impact on local ecosystems.

To comprehend the effects of transient and permanent rivers on regional ecosystems, it is imperative to investigate the ecological distinctions between them. Perennial rivers flow continuously throughout the year, while temporary rivers—also referred to as intermittent or seasonal rivers—have periods of little to no flow during dry seasons. The ecological traits of each type of river are significantly influenced by these divergent hydrological patterns.

Transient rivers have a special adaptation to changing water levels. They frequently provide habitat for specific plants and animals that have developed adaptations to withstand protracted dry spells and quickly repopulate after the water returns. Perennial rivers, on the other hand, offer more stable environments, which support the steady growth of a variety of intricate ecosystems. The surrounding habitats of transient and permanent rivers are significantly influenced by the differences in their flow regimes, water quality, and sediment transport.

These ecological variations have a major effect on nearby ecosystems. Because they give organisms a somewhere to live during dry spells and because natural selection processes encourage genetic variety, temporary rivers are essential to the preservation of biodiversity. Their sporadic habits impact nearby terrestrial environments and support dynamic food webs and nutrient cycling. Because of their constant flow, perennial rivers sustain a diverse range of aquatic life and supply vital supplies for riparian vegetation, which in turn shapes the landscape via processes like sediment deposition.

3. Examining cultural and societal perceptions of temporary and perennial rivers in different regions of the world.

Analyzing how societies and cultures view both seasonal and permanent rivers around the globe can reveal important information about the various interactions that exist between people and their water sources. Perennial rivers are seen as sacred, vital to local customs and beliefs, and life-giving organisms with profound spiritual importance in many cultures. Agricultural operations, trade, transportation, and social interactions frequently revolve around these rivers. The identity and way of life of the people who live along these rivers are entwined with their permanency.

However, when compared to permanent rivers, rivers that are transient or seasonal have historically been ignored in terms of cultural relevance. These bodies of water are perceived as less valuable than their perennial counterparts since they are frequently thought of as unpredictable or unreliable sources of water. However, in some areas, especially during dry seasons, transient rivers are essential to the health of nearby ecosystems. Thus, comprehension of the regional perspectives about these rivers is crucial for conservation and sustainable management.
